Job Title: Commercial HVAC Service Technician
Job Description
This role oversees commercial HVAC service work throughout the Kansas City metro area, primarily supporting small commercial clients, including restaurant chains. The HVAC Service Technician oversees HVAC, electrical, and plumbing tasks, ensuring high-quality installation, maintenance, and repair of mechanical and refrigeration systems in a fast-paced commercial environment.
Responsibilities
- Lead and coordinate day-to-day commercial HVAC service activities across the Kansas City metro area.
- Supervise and support HVAC, electrical, and plumbing service technicians on small commercial projects, including restaurant chains.
- Perform installation, maintenance, and repair of HVAC and refrigeration systems in commercial facilities.
- Interpret and work from blueprints and technical drawings to plan and complete installations and service work.
- Ensure all work meets quality standards, safety regulations, and applicable codes.
- Assist with troubleshooting mechanical, electrical, and plumbing issues in commercial environments.
- Organize tools, equipment, and materials required for construction and service tasks.
- Collaborate with team members to complete projects efficiently and on schedule.
- Maintain clear communication with internal teams regarding project status, issues, and service needs.
- Support general labor tasks related to HVAC, plumbing, and mechanical installation as needed.

Work Environment
This position is field-based and focuses on commercial service throughout the Kansas City metro area. You will work at various small commercial sites, including restaurant chains and similar facilities, performing HVAC, refrigeration, electrical, plumbing, and mechanical tasks. The role involves travel between client locations, typically using a company-provided vehicle. Work conditions vary by site and may include indoor mechanical rooms, kitchens, rooftops, and general commercial spaces, with hands-on use of standard HVAC, plumbing, and construction tools and equipment.
